First Phase Development of a Patient-reported Outcome Measure for Midface Oncology

Background:. Facial cancer surgery involving the midface (comprising the lower eyelids, nose, cheeks, and upper lip) can have debilitating life-changing functional, social, and psychological impacts on the patient.
